Dress Code Guidelines for Travelers in Oman

Oman, with its deep cultural heritage and breathtaking landscapes, values modesty and social harmony. Here is a refined guide to help you navigate these expectations with grace and sensitivity.

 

1. Principles of Modesty and Respect

  • Modesty is highly valued in Oman. Both men and women are expected to adopt conservative attire in public spaces as a sign of respect for local traditions.

2. Recommendations for Women

  • Loose-fitting tops with long sleeves, paired with skirts or trousers covering the knees.
  • Shoulders should remain covered.
  • Headscarves are not mandatory, though wearing one may be seen as a respectful gesture in certain contexts.


3. Recommendations for Men

  • Long trousers with shirts or plain t-shirts.
  • Shorts are discouraged in public areas.
  • Avoid clothing with offensive images or slogans.


4. Swimwear

  • Swimwear is permitted only at beaches and hotel pools. Once leaving these areas, proper covering is essential.

5. Mosques and Religious Sites

  • A more formal dress code is required: long sleeves and trousers for all. Women must cover their hair before entering a mosque.

6. Daily Activities

  • Casual yet modest clothing is ideal for exploring souks, dining out, or sightseeing, ensuring comfort while respecting cultural expectations.

7. Traditional Attire

  • Travelers are welcome to wear traditional Omani garments—dishdasha for men, abaya for women. This adds depth to your cultural immersion and reflects sincere respect.

8. Practical Tips for the Climate

  • Choose lightweight, breathable fabrics suitable for the hot climate. Sun protection—hat, sunglasses, sunscreen—is essential.

9. Resorts and Beaches

  • While swimwear is acceptable at resorts and private beaches, covering up is required when moving into public spaces.
